Transaction 59ec103e44462698b0c1e0489d940b713ada7cd8865a897ee5f2e6272e73a4c4
1 Input
1 Output
-
59ec103e44462698b0c1e0489d940b713ada7cd8865a897ee5f2e6272e73a4c4:0
- value
- 5492901
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23f457d5179c1e08ea8e8be50cd9679e944462a4 OP_EQUAL
- address
- 34y8HWkNbuqdtiSMPjwDBP2yhmav8aw6kG